flag Romania and Moldova have jointly secured UNESCO recognition for the cobza, a traditional pear-shaped string instrument, adding it to the Representative List of the Intangible Cultural Heritage of Humanity. flag The decision, made on December 9, 2025, during a session in New Delhi, honors the instrument’s craftsmanship, musical traditions, and role in cultural identity across generations. flag The nomination was led by Romania’s Ministry of Culture with support from Moldova, marking the fifth joint inscription between the two nations. flag UNESCO’s recognition aims to boost global awareness, support education, and strengthen preservation efforts, including growing participation by women and girls in the tradition.
